Abstract

Strengthening the management of river sand mining and preserving healthy rivers and lakes are crucial steps in building a solid barrier for national ecological security. On the basis of a comprehensive and in-depth investigation of sand mining cases in the Tibet Autonomous Region, we summarize the current status of river sand mining management and identifies major problems. In terms of the management system and mechanism, problems include an incomplete system, ineffective coordination mechanisms, and unsmooth management processes. Regarding sand mining planning, problems such as limited planning coverage, poor-quality planning reports with low guidance value exist. In the licensing process, the license content is non-standard. During the implementation of sand mining, on-site management is irregular, and supervision is lacking. For the mining business model, it is characterized by a simple operation model and low management capabilities. Based on field investigations and statistical analyses, we propose targeted countermeasures and suggestions. These suggestions can assist the water administration department of the Tibet Autonomous Region in enhancing river sand mining management.
